Time evolution of infinite classical systems with singular,long range,two body interactions |

Abstract: | Existence of dynamics for infinitely many hard-spheres inv dimensions is proven in a set of full equilibrium measure.Singular unbounded perturbations are considered with pair potentials diverging as (x – a)–, >2 anda is the hard-core diameter. Long range forces are allowed with potentials decreasing at infinity asx, <v. The result corrects and generalizes a proof given in a previous paper by the same authors.Research partially supported by a CNR fellowship Posit. 204530.Research partially supported by a CNR fellowship. |
